Landscape curbing is a popular choice among homeowners and property owners looking to enhance the visual appeal and functionality of their outdoor spaces. This type of edging provides a number of benefits that can greatly improve the overall appearance and maintenance of a landscape. Firstly, landscape curbing helps to define and separate different areas within a yard, such as flower beds, walkways, and driveways, creating a clean and organized look. Additionally, it acts as a barrier, preventing grass, mulch, or other materials from encroaching onto these designated areas, reducing the need for frequent trimming and maintenance. Landscape curbing also helps to prevent soil erosion, keeping soil in place and protecting the integrity of the landscape. Moreover, it can serve as a safety feature, providing a visible boundary and preventing accidents or tripping hazards. With its durability and longevity, landscape curbing is a cost-effective investment that adds value to any property.


Landscape curbing, also known as landscape edging or bordering, is a technique used to enhance the visual appeal and functionality of outdoor spaces. It involves the installation of a durable and decorative border along the edges of gardens, flower beds, pathways, and other landscaping features. Landscape curbing serves multiple purposes, including defining boundaries, preventing the spread of grass and weeds, and providing a clean and polished look to the overall landscape design. This technique offers a range of options in terms of materials, colors, and styles, allowing homeowners to customize their outdoor spaces to suit their preferences. Whether it's concrete, stone, brick, or other materials, landscape curbing is an excellent way to add structure and definition to any outdoor area.

Q: How Long Does Landscape Curbing Typically Last?

Answer: Landscape curbing typically lasts between 10 to 20 years, depending on factors such as material quality, installation technique, and maintenance.

Q: What Are The Different Styles Or Designs Of Landscape Curbing Available?

Answer: There are various styles and designs of landscape curbing available, including stamped concrete, brick or paver, natural stone, and decorative plastic or metal edging.
